HB2393 by Flynn (Relating to the investment and management of assets held in a prepaid funeral benefits trust.), As Engrossed

No significant fiscal implication to the State is anticipated.

The bill would amend the Finance Code by requiring the Finance Commission of Texas to adopt certain rules and clarify law relating to the investment and management of assets held in a prepaid funeral account.

It is assumed that duties and responsibilities associated with implementing the provisions of the bill could be accomplished by utilizing existing resources.

This bill would take effect September 1, 2007.


Local Government Impact

No fiscal implication to units of local government is anticipated.
